Rowlett, TX Siding Price Ranges
Low-End Range: Approximately $3,000 – $8,000 for basic siding projects.
High-End Range: Up to $20,000 or more for premium materials and extensive work.
Project Type | Typical Range |
---|---|
Basic Vinyl Siding | $3,000 – $6,000 |
Fiber Cement Siding | $8,000 – $15,000 |
Wood Siding | $7,000 – $14,000 |
Stone Veneer Siding | $12,000 – $20,000 |
Insulated Siding | $9,000 – $16,000 |



What Affects the Cost of Siding in Rowlett, TX
Several factors influence the overall cost of siding installation or replacement in Rowlett. Understanding these elements can help you better plan your project and budget accordingly.
- Materials: Choice of siding material impacts durability and price, from vinyl to fiber cement or wood.
- Size and Scope: The total area to be covered and complexity of the project affect overall costs.
- Labor Complexity: Difficult access or intricate designs may require more skilled labor and time.
- Permitting: Local permits and inspections can add to the project's expenses and timeline.
- Extras: Additional features such as insulation, trim, or decorative accents can influence the final cost.
